Social Work is one of the most popular majors in the nation, ranking 8th of all the majors we analyze. In 2019-2020, 56,762 degrees were awarded to students with this major.
Across the Southwest region, there were 6,025 social work gra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the associate degree level specifically, there were 432 social work graduates with average earnings and debt of $33,605 and $16,886 respectively.

Top 7 Best Value Associate Degree Colleges for Social Work (Income $75-$110k) in the Southwest Region
You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end South Texas College. It ranked #1 on our 2022 Best Value Social Work Schools for an Associate in the Southwest Region For Those Making $75-$110k list. South Texas College is a public institution located in McAllen, Texas. The school has a large population, and it awarded 119 associates’s degrees in 2019-2020.
South Texas College did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#4 on our “Best Social Work Associate Degree Schools in the Southwest Region” list. The yearly cost to attend South Texas College is $4,790 for southwest region associate degree social work students whose families make $75-$110k.
You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Austin Community College District. It ranked #3 on our 2022 Best Value Social Work Schools for an Associate in the Southwest Region For Those Making $75-$110k list. Austin Community College District is a large school located in Austin, Texas that handed out 36 associates’s social work degrees in 2019-2020.
Austin Community College District not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#1 on our “Best Social Work Associate Degree Schools in the Southwest Region” list. It costs about $11,596 for southwest region associate degree social work students whose families make $75-$110k per year to attend Austin Community College District.

Out of the 7 schools in the Best Value Social Work Schools for an Associate in the Southwest Region For Those Making $75-$110k that were part of this year’s ranking, Amarillo College landed the #4 spot on the list. This medium-sized school is located in Amarillo, Texas, and it awarded 29 associates’s social work degrees in 2019-2020.
As a testament to the quality of education offered at Amarillo College, the school also landed the #5 spot in our “Best Social Work Associate Degree Schools in the Southwest Region” ranking. It costs about $8,296 for southwest region associate degree social work students whose families make $75-$110k per year to attend Amarillo College.
You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end San Juan College. The school came in at #5 for the Best Value Social Work Schools for an Associate in the Southwest Region For Those Making $75-$110k. Farmington, New Mexico is the setting for this medium-sized institution of higher learning. The public school handed out associates’s social work degrees to 27 students in 2019-2020.
SJC also took the #6 spot in our “Best Social Work Associate Degree Schools in the Southwest Region” ranking. It costs about $8,400 for southwest region associate degree social work students whose families make $75-$110k per year to attend SJC.
Tyler Junior College did quite well in the 2022 Best Value Social Work Schools for an Associate in the Southwest Region For Those Making $75-$110k ranking, coming in at #6. Tyler Junior College is a fairly large public school situated in Tyler, Texas. It awarded 38 associates’s social work degrees in 2019-2020.
In addition to being on our southwest region associate degree social work students whose families make $75-$110k list, Tyler Junior College has also earned the #3 rank in our “Best Social Work Associate Degree Schools in the Southwest Region” ranking. The yearly cost to attend Tyler Junior College is $13,091 for southwest region associate degree social work students whose families make $75-$110k.
San Antonio College did quite well in the 2022 Best Value Social Work Schools for an Associate in the Southwest Region For Those Making $75-$110k ranking, coming in at #7. San Antonio College is a fairly large school located in San Antonio, Texas that handed out 4 associates’s social work degrees in 2019-2020.
As a testament to the quality of education offered at San Antonio College, the school also landed the #7 spot in our “Best Social Work Associate Degree Schools in the Southwest Region” ranking. The yearly cost to attend San Antonio College is $10,977 for southwest region associate degree social work students whose families make $75-$110k.
